It could be a few things but some possible culprits:
1) Deflector blade is dinged, bent or slightly out of adjustment, or perhaps it's not seated correctly. Deflectors are the most likely culprit when bent corners start to appear.
2) Fold rollers may be worn or could have an ink/coating/varnish/dirt buildup. A good cleaning with Baum's roller wash can't hurt.
3) It could be time for a rebuild. There are bearings, bushings and spacers which wear over time. Baum has an inexpensive 714 rebuild kit and you can probably do the work yourself if you have reasonable mechanical aptitude.
